**Q: The turnstile counter at Varrow Field shows zero for some gates. Why?**

Usually a stale heartbeat from the gate unit. The Gatewise counter service drops a gate after three missed pings and reports zero until it reconnects. Power-cycle the unit first. If counts stay at zero past ten minutes, escalate to the Torbay ops rotation. Full troubleshooting steps are on the internal page here:

runbook for tagug-hafog: https://jira.lumiclabs.internal/projects/pages/pages/9773c0d8

Hi — quick summary of last night's cut-over for the Varnoth session-token refresh bug. Root cause: refresh requests raced the expiry sweep, logging users out mid-session. Fix adds a grace window and serializes refreshes per session. Deployed to all regions; no rollbacks needed. Monitor the auth dashboards this week. The token service now runs with these values.

config for kadug-yahop:
quenwyn:
  pin: 2459
  metrics_host: metrics.quenwyn.lumicsys.internal
  tenant: julax
  seal: seal_0d5ead96

Hey Marta — handing off the Quillhopper export issue before I'm out. The spreadsheet exporter balloons memory on workbooks over 50k rows because it buffers the whole sheet before streaming. I've got a chunked-writer fix half done on the `export-stream` branch. Support can tell customers to split exports in the meantime. If you need to restart the export worker's encrypted config, use the recovery passphrase noted just below this line.

unlock words, fawig-bagef: olidor-holir-istox-holath-tamys-quenion-giliel

Runbook 4.2 — Account recovery, Crumbline cutoff service

Hey reviewer: if the Crumbline admin account is locked, bakery order-cutoff rules (orders freeze at 14:00 for next-day pickup at Marrowbridge Bakehouse) stop syncing. Recover via the break-glass flow, then re-enable the scheduler. Enter the recovery passphrase shown below when prompted.

unlock words, bawef-kahap: sorax-sorir-quenys-aldok

**14:22 — Archival job halts mid-run.** The Coldvault sweeper, which moves stale buckets from the Harwick cluster to glacier tier, stopped after hitting a bucket with a legal-hold flag it didn't recognize. For new team members: the sweeper is supposed to skip held buckets, but a schema change that morning renamed the flag field, so the skip check silently passed everything through until this hard failure. Tomas paused the queue and captured the run's trace token, recorded below.

build token for fadug-hahop: htk4_a838